Step into a nourishing long weekend of yoga and nature immersion among the ancient forests of Dunoon on the beautiful West Coast of Scotland. Madira, Skye, and Joe have designed an energising and restorative retreat that will help you to deepen your practice, retreat from the world, and connect with likeminded people within the grounds of Old Kilmum House in Dunoon

Reserve A Room

our intention

Across four days you’ll move, breathe, rest, and reconnect with the wild beauty around you. From spacious morning yoga practices and forest meditations in magical Puck’s Glen, to earth art workshops, cacao-infused shakti flow, sound baths, and candlelit kirtan, each moment will help you soften, unfold, and realign with the season’s rising energy.

Meet Your Hosts

  • madira gregurek

    brings the energy of the sunshine with her to Dundee from her motherland, Croatia, Madira exudes warmth and brightness. She founded Hot Yoga Dundee in 2011 and following on from its growing success, opened Nomad Yoga in 2019, a dedicated studio offering hot yoga and pilates in the centre of Dundee. Her yoga journey started in 1994 in Jaganath Puri, India, where she dedicated 4 years to living, breathing, and dreaming Yoga in all its limbs within Yoga Baladeva Ashram.

  • skye kleman

    is an artist, yoga teacher, sound therapist and medicine woman. Strongly rooted in the tradition of Celtic Shamanism, she brings the art of ceremony and ritual into her classes that help people connect with their inner and outer nature in new ways. With a strong creative background as a handpoke tattoo artist, Skye helps clients unlock their creativity to empower authentic expression and healing, and a deeper connection to nature.

  • joe anderson

    is a yoga teacher, musician, medical anthropologist, and EFT and sound therapist. With a passion for ancient healing traditions from around the world and a particular resonance with the path of Bhakti Yoga, Joe uses his training as an anthropologist to study, learn from, and teach about spiritual traditions from around the world. He has also trained and worked as a chef, so will be providing a delicious and healthy menu for this retreat.
